If you’re considering a career in the exciting field of biotechnology, look no further than the available Biotechnologist courses in Whyalla. This regional centre is gaining recognition for its contributions to science and technology, making it an ideal location for aspiring biotechnologists. With three advanced courses available for experienced learners, you can enhance your skills and knowledge in this innovative sector right in the heart of Whyalla, 5600 Australia.

Among the standout courses are the Bachelor of Science (Biology), which delves into the intricate processes that govern living organisms, and the Bachelor of Biomedical Science, designed to provide a comprehensive understanding of medical and health-related sciences. Additionally, the Bachelor of Science (Microbiology) offers an in-depth exploration of microorganisms and their impact on the world. Each of these qualifications opens pathways to various roles within the biotechnology sector.

Biotechnologists bridge science and technology, making significant contributions to areas like healthcare, agriculture, and environmental sustainability.
